Episode Description
The residents of 1313 Mockingbird Lane get ready for their close-up, as we wrap up our spirited “Addams v. Munsters” debate with a nostalgic deep dive into the classic sitcom “The Munsters”. We explore what sets it apart from “The Addams Family”—not just visually, but culturally—and reminisce about the show’s offbeat charm, its subtle social commentary, and the chemistry between cast members, highlighting icons like Fred Gwynne, Yvonne DeCarlo, and Al Lewis. Join us as we break down two memorable episodes.
Along the way, we reflect on why "The Addams Family" and "The Munsters" shot to the top of the ratings and quickly ended and their continued legacy through spin-offs, reboots, and pop culture references. We share our personal preferences and we declare our victors in the sitcom showdown. Do we agree? Which did each of us choose?
